    THE REINFORCEMENT FOR THE SOFT GROUND OF HIGH EMBANKMENT AIRPORT IN THE SOUTHWEST OF CHINA

    • The complexity geology conditions usually accompanied with maldistributed weak soil, high embankment, intensive earthquake, short construction period are the main characteristics during the airport construction in the southwest of China. Therefore, it is indispensable to reinforce the weak soil. Summing up the airport construction instances in theses region, the rational and economic treatments are dynamic consolidation(especially the replacement dynamic consolidation), compaction gravel pile, cushion and rolling. Then their reinforcement mechanism and case design are discussed in detail during an airport construction.
